Inflatable tray

- Bel-Art Products, Inc.
Description

FIG. 1 is a top plan view of an inflatable tray according to my new design;

FIG. 2 is a front elevational view showing my design with the tube flexed to an alternate position of FIG. 1;

FIG. 3 is a bottom plan view showing my new design with the tube flexed to an alternate position of FIG. 2;

FIG. 4 is a rear elevational view showing my new design with the tube flexed to an alternate position of FIG. 2;

FIG. 5 is a left-hand side elevational view thereof;

FIG. 6 is a right-hand side elevational view thereof;

FIG. 7 is a top perspective view of the right side of the tray with portions shown broken away for clear disclosure of the interior contour; and,

FIG. 8 is an enlarged bottom view seen in the direction of arrow 8 of FIG. 2 and shown partially broken away for ease of illustration.

The outlet tube portion of the design is shown partially broken away to indicate indeterminate length.
